Skip to main content
eScholarship
Open Access Publications from the University of California

Parallel interpretation of logic programs (revised)

Abstract

Logic programs offer many opportunities for parallelism. We present an abstract model that exploits the parallelism due to nondeterministic choices in a logic program. A working interpreter based on this model is described, along with variants of the basic model that are capable of exploiting other sources of parallelism. We conclude with a discussion of our plans for experimenting with the various models, plans which we hope will lead eventually to a multi-processor machine.

Main Content
For improved accessibility of PDF content, download the file to your device.
Current View